VICE PRESIDENT OF OPERATIONS

Client Benefits

  • Exceptional base compensation plus target bonus of 80k per year
  • Company vehicle and gas card
  • Potential for long-term growth to become COO

What You Will Be Doing

  • Provide leadership and management of construction projects within our backlog.
  • Ensure all employees perform in accordance with safety policies and are provided with safety training and applicable certification required by law and company policy.
  • Operate with integrity and ensure organization maintains a trusting relationship with clients.
  • Ensure projects are contracted in accordance with company risk standards and never performed without an approved contract.
  • Manage project budgets, schedules and performance/quality metrics to ensure accountability and adherence to safety, quality and cost by the project team.
  • Ensure Subcontractor performance and tracking is in accordance with project plan and budget.
  • Ensure accurate and timely field cost reporting and forecasting of key metrics.
  • Manage and ensure timely submittal and follow-up of change orders
  • Support Project manager and ensure positive project cash flow.
  • Ensure complete and timely invoice submittal.
  • Follow all company approval guidelines and ensure adherence on the projects.
  • Set, monitor and align processes/people to meet quarterly and annual goals.

The Ideal Candidate

  • 15+ years of industrial construction management experience in a direct hire company environment.
